About Winter Garden

Located on the shores of Lake Apopka, is Winter Garden, a charming historic city, just 20 minutes west of Orlando. The downtown area is listed on the National Registry of Historic Places and is a popular stop off point on the West Orange Trail. The city hosts several museums, a centre for the arts and one of the top regional Farmer’s Markets. Its proximity to the theme parks and buzz of Orlando makes it a popular choice for visitors to Central Florida.

Begin an exploration of Winter Garden at the local Heritage Museum, dedicated to preserving the small-town charm. The museum details past inventions and architecture of the town and allows visitors a glimpse into a rich history. Another main point of interest is the Central Florida Railroad Museum. It is in the Winter Garden Downtown Historic District. Admirers of old style locomotives will be able to see exhibits, photographs, and a large collection of dining car china. Those wishing to venture out onto the West Orange Trail can do so from here. The trail incorporates 35 kilometres of paved pathways built on old railroad alignments. There are four main stations which can be accessed on foot, by bicycle or even on skates. Alternatively, drive to one of the stations and walk to points of interest. Pass by nature preserves, and walk across old style rail bridges, all while observing the incredible scenery. The historic downtown area of Winter Garden contains a variety of shops, cafes and restaurants to enjoy. When dining out, there’s something to tempt everyone’s taste buds, from seafood and barbeque to Chinese, Italian or Mexican cuisine.

Driving from Winter Garden to Orlando or vice versa takes around 25 minutes. In a short space of time visitors can reach the theme parks, water parks and world class retail outlets. There’s a train service to Orlando from Winter Garden taking approximately 1.5 hours. Alternatively, the bus service operates to LYNX Central Station in Orlando. Visitors preferring to remain in Winter Garden can walk to and from attractions in the city centre with ease.

Winter Garden was once a former citrus town and is home to the award-winning West Orange Trail which is currently being expanded to reach from coast to coast. The proximity to Orlando makes it an ideal town from which to explore all the natural beauty of the area.
